- Blastobasis_babae abstract "Blastobasis babae is a moth in the Blastobasidae family. It is found in Costa Rica.The length of the forewings is 4.8–5 mm. The forewings are pale brown intermixed with a few brown and dark-brown scales. The hindwings are translucent pale brown.".
